Overview of Oppo A53s

The Oppo A53s, released in October 2020, offers a blend of functionality and style typical of Oppo's budget smartphone lineup. It stands out for its practical features balanced with affordability, making it appealing to users looking for a reliable everyday device.

Design and Build

The Oppo A53s features a sleek design with dimensions of 163.9 x 75.1 x 8.4 mm and weighs 186 g, giving it a substantial yet comfortable feel in the hand. It supports a dual SIM (Nano-SIM, dual stand-by) configuration which is particularly useful for users who manage separate personal and work numbers on a single device.

Display

The device boasts a 6.5-inch IPS LCD display with a resolution of 720 x 1600 pixels, optimizing it for everyday use like browsing and streaming media. The screen supports a 90Hz refresh rate, providing smoother animations and transitions. It is protected by Corning Gorilla Glass 3, ensuring resilience against scratches and minor impacts.

Performance

Under the hood, the Oppo A53s is powered by the Qualcomm SM4250 Snapdragon 460 chipset based on an 11 nm process. This octa-core processor, paired with the Adreno 610 GPU, manages everyday tasks efficiently and supports light gaming. It runs on Android 10 with Oppo’s ColorOS 7.2 overlay, offering a user-friendly interface and enhanced functionality.

Memory and Storage

The smartphone is available in two storage variants — 64GB and 128GB, both with 4GB of RAM. The inclusion of a dedicated microSDXC card slot allows for expansion, making it ideal for users who require additional space for apps, photos, and other media.

Camera Capabilities

The Oppo A53s sports a triple rear camera setup. The main sensor is a 13 MP wide camera, accompanied by a 2 MP macro sensor and a 2 MP depth sensor. This configuration caters to a range of photographic needs from wide-angle to depth-influenced portraits. The camera also supports features like LED flash, HDR, and panorama, and can record video at 1080p@30fps. For selfies, there is an 8 MP front camera that also supports HDR and 1080p video recording.

Audio and Connectivity

The device comes equipped with stereo speakers for a better multimedia experience and retains the 3.5mm headphone jack, catering to wired audio enthusiasts. Connectivity-wise, it supports Wi-Fi 802.11 a/b/g/n/ac, Bluetooth 5.0, GPS, and NFC, although NFC availability is market-dependent. The Oppo A53s also includes FM radio and utilizes a modern USB Type-C port, supporting OTG capabilities for enhanced functionality.

Battery Life

To keep it powered throughout the day, the Oppo A53s is equipped with a 5000 mAh Li-Po battery, which is non-removable. It supports 18W wired charging, ensuring relatively fast topping up of battery life, which is crucial for users who are constantly on the move.

Additional Features

Security and ease of access are addressed with a rear-mounted fingerprint sensor. The device also includes other sensors such as an accelerometer, proximity sensor, and compass. Available in appealing colors like Electric Black and Fancy Blue, it offers a touch of personalization to users.

Pricing and Availability

At an approximate price of 110 EUR, the Oppo A53s is positioned competitively in the budget segment, making it accessible to a wide range of consumers seeking a feature-rich yet affordable smartphone. It is available globally, with specific model variants like CPH2139 and CPH2135 catering to different market demands.

Oppo A53s Main Disadvantages

  • Low resolution display at 720 x 1600 pixels which may not be as sharp compared to Full HD screens.
  • Relatively underpowered Snapdragon 460 chipset may pose limitations for heavy multitasking or gaming.
  • Camera performance could be limited with a basic 13 MP main sensor and lack of ultra-wide lens.
  • Android 10 out-of-the-box, while newer Android versions are available as of now.
  • 18W charging speed may feel slow for the large 5000 mAh battery.
  • No official water or dust resistance rating.
